VPS登录账号安全吗?如何确保VPS登录账号的安全性?
| 安全问题类型 |
具体表现 |
防护措施 |
| 暴力破解攻击 |
尝试多次登录获取账号权限 |
修改默认SSH端口、使用密钥登录、设置失败登录限制 |
| 密码泄露风险 |
密码被窃取或猜测 |
使用强密码、定期更换密码、启用双因素认证 |
| 网络连接问题 |
网络不稳定或被阻止 |
检查网络连接、确认服务器状态、检查防火墙设置 |
| 账号锁定问题 |
多次登录失败导致账号锁定 |
联系服务提供商解锁、检查登录凭据正确性 |
| 系统配置错误 |
防火墙规则不当、服务未启动 |
检查防火墙配置、确认服务状态、验证配置文件 |
VPS登录账号安全性分析及防护指南
VPS登录账号的安全性概述
VPS(虚拟专用服务器)作为一种常见的云计算服务,其登录账号的安全性直接关系到整个服务器的安全。从搜索结果来看,VPS登录账号的安全性取决于多个因素:
- 基础安全性:VPS通常设置有硬性防火墙,能够有效防御DDoS攻击和预防黑客攻击^^1^^。独立IP的使用也大大降低了数据泄露的风险。
- 潜在风险:尽管VPS本身安全性较高,但登录账号仍面临暴力破解、密码泄露、网络连接问题等安全威胁^^2^^3^^。
- 服务商差异:不同VPS服务商的安全措施和防护能力存在差异,选择正规服务商是保障安全的第一步^^4^^。
VPS登录账号的常见安全问题
根据搜索结果,VPS登录账号主要面临以下几类安全问题:
| 问题类型 |
具体表现 |
可能后果 |
| 暴力破解攻击 |
黑客尝试多次登录获取账号权限 |
账号被控制、数据泄露 |
| 密码泄露风险 |
密码被窃取或通过猜测获取 |
未授权访问、系统破坏 |
| 网络连接问题 |
网络不稳定或被防火墙阻止 |
无法正常登录、服务中断 |
| 账号锁定问题 |
多次登录失败导致账号锁定 |
合法用户无法访问 |
| 系统配置错误 |
防火墙规则不当、服务未启动 |
安全漏洞、服务不可用 |
增强VPS登录账号安全的措施
1. 修改默认SSH端口
默认SSH端口(22)是黑客攻击的主要目标,修改为非常用端口可显著降低风险:
- 编辑SSH配置文件:
vi /etc/ssh/sshdconfig
- 找到
#Port 22,取消注释并修改端口号(如1234)
- 重启SSH服务:
/etc/init.d/ssh restart
2. 使用密钥对登录
相比密码登录,SSH密钥认证更安全:
- 生成密钥对:
ssh-keygen -t rsa
- 将公钥上传至VPS:
ssh-copy-id -i ~/.ssh/idrsa.pub user@yourvpsip
- 配置SSH禁用密码登录(在sshd_config中设置:
PasswordAuthentication no
3. 设置防火墙规则
防火墙是保护VPS的第一道防线:
- 安装并配置防火墙(如iptables或CSF)
- 仅开放必要的端口
- 设置DDoS防护规则
4. 定期更新系统和软件
保持系统和软件更新可修复已知安全漏洞:
# Ubuntu/Debian系统
sudo apt-get update && sudo apt-get upgrade
CentOS系统
sudo yum update
5. 使用强密码策略
如果必须使用密码登录,应确保:
- 密码长度至少12位
- 包含大小写字母、数字和特殊字符
- 定期更换密码(建议每3个月)
- 不同账号使用不同密码
VPS登录账号安全常见问题解答
| 问题 |
原因 |
解决方案 |
| 无法登录VPS |
网络问题、防火墙阻止、账号锁定 |
检查网络连接、确认防火墙设置、联系服务商解锁账号 |
| 登录时提示”Permission denied” |
密码错误、SSH密钥问题 |
检查密码正确性、确认SSH密钥权限 |
| 登录速度慢 |
网络延迟、服务器负载高 |
检查网络状况、监控服务器资源使用 |
| 收到异常登录通知 |
账号可能被尝试暴力破解 |
立即更改密码、检查登录日志、加强安全措施 |
总结
VPS登录账号的安全性取决于正确的配置和持续的管理。通过修改默认端口、使用密钥认证、设置防火墙、定期更新系统和实施强密码策略,可以显著提高VPS登录账号的安全性。选择信誉良好的VPS服务商也是保障安全的重要前提。对于企业用户,建议实施更严格的安全策略,如IP白名单、双因素认证等,以提供额外的保护层。
发表评论